Bath University Boat Club welcomes all students to the club. Whether you have never been in a boat before or have a high level of experience, there is a place for you at CrewBath.

CrewBath is comprised of Novice and Senior squads for both Men and Women, made up of both heavy and lightweight rowers. Training includes a mixture of land- and water-based training sessions. Land training takes place at the Sports Training Village and Water training takes place on the River Avon at Minerva Bath Rowing Club.

Cost of Rowing

Rowing is an expensive sport and therefore we provide cost information upfront for what is required to be paid.

As a novice, you are expected to pay SU memberships (£30) as well as the rowing membership (£10) and the BUCS fee (£65) if you compete at BUCS competitions, alongside other potential competitions you may do. You may also need to pay for accommodation and transport on top, as some competitions require overnight stays.

As a senior, you will be expected to pay the SU membership, rowing membership, BUCS fee and the Senior fee (£100) which covers the cost of coaching and insurance. Furthermore, we do a standing order where £40 (or £20 for coxes) will be taken out as a direct debit each month to pay for various competitions. Please note, that if you do not do all the competitions, you will get your money back at the end of the year.
